使用 pry-byebug 时如何在 pry 循环中使用下一条语句

How can I use next statement within a loop in pry when using pry-byebug

我正在使用 pry-byebug 并且想这样写:

3.times do |i|
  next if i == 2
  p i
end

但这失败并出现错误:

[1] pry(main)*   next if i == 2
Error: Cannot find local context. Did you use `binding.pry`?

我知道 next 用于撬动步骤执行,这会导致错误。 有没有办法规避这个问题?

不,还没有:https://github.com/deivid-rodriguez/pry-byebug/issues/44。帮助赞赏... :)